Night-shift staff: Floor 4 of the Tellhaven Building opens this week. After 21:00, access is via the rear stairwell only; the lifts are locked out overnight during the settling period. Complete a walk-through of the new floor once per shift and log it. The stairwell keypad accepts the code below.

badge for yahop-fawep: bdg-XBKXI-68071

Hey — handing off the cold-start work on the Brimjet handlers. Short version: pre-warming helps the checkout path but not the report generators, and bumping memory past 512 made things worse. I left flame graphs and a tuning diary for whoever picks this up next. Everything's collected on the internal page below:

runbook for kawip-tafog: https://argocd.nelvrohq.internal/build

## Releases

Quick note for the sync: GarageGlance v2.4 ships the occupancy feed for the Marlowe Street deck, now polling sensors every 30 seconds instead of two minutes. Counts should stop drifting during rush hour. Tag releases off `main`, run the feed smoke test, and ping Tova if the diff looks weird. All release artifacts must be verified against the key below.

signing key of tahog-tajog = bky6_QV8tna

Subject: Parchmill cut-over wrap-up

Hi — quick summary for your review. We cut over to the new Parchmill markdown pipeline last night with no rollbacks. Sanitization now happens pre-cache, so stale unsafe HTML can't leak from old entries; we also purged the render cache entirely. One straggler worker ran the old build for ten minutes, already terminated. The production pipeline currently runs with these settings.

config for bawip-badup:
ULAAEL_HOST=ulaael.zemvarsys.internal
ULAAEL_PORT=8000